Seeking a skilled CT Technologist to provide expert imaging services with a focus on CT scans. This contract position offers a unique 7/70 schedule, working Monday through Sunday from 10:30 am to 9:00 pm, with a mix of 30 to 40-hour workweeks. The role is based in West Bend, WI, starting March 2, 2026.

Responsibilities include:

  • Performing diagnostic CT imaging procedures with precision and care
  • Ensuring patient safety and comfort during scans
  • Operating CT equipment according to established protocols and manufacturer guidelines
  • Collaborating with radiologists and other healthcare professionals to deliver accurate imaging results
  • Maintaining quality control and equipment calibration
  • Adhering to all safety and regulatory standards

Qualifications:

  • ARRT certification in CT required
  • Active BLS certification
  • Minimum of two years recent CT experience
  • Strong attention to detail and patient-centered approach
  • Ability to work independently and with a multidisciplinary team
